Автор: ИА
Дата: 10.10.11 15:05
Добрый день!
Ответы от наших специалистов:
Поддерживаемые сервисы
Initiate,
Identify,--(этот реализован у нас в сервере, но в клиенте пока нет)
GetNameList(1),
Read(4),
Write(5),
GetVariableAccessAttributes(6),
DefineNamedVariableList(11),
GetNamedVariableListAttributes(12),
DeleteNamedVariableList(13),
InformationReport(79),
Conclude(83),
Reject.
Подробнее см.Table 2(стр.4) -(из МЭК 61850-8-1 с добавлениями). В ней
приведено соответствие сервисов МЭК 61850 и MMS (ISO 9506).
Table 2 - Services requiring client/server Communication Profile
IEC 61850-7-2 model IEC
61850-7-2 service MMS service Предп.
Реализ.
Server GetServerDirectory
The GetServerDirectory service shall be mapped based upon the ACSI class
being requested
within the ServerDirectory service. There are 2 ACSI classes allowed:
LOGICAL-DEVICE and
FILE.
Association Associate MMS initiate +
Abort (AA-service)+ +
Release MMS conclude +
Logical Device GetLogicalDeviceDirectory GetNamedList +
Logical Node GetLogicalNodeDirectory GetNamedList +
GetAllDataValues read +
Data GetDataValues read +
SetDataValues Write +
GetDataDirectory GetVariableAccessAttributes
+
GetDataDefinition (same as GetDataDirectory)
DataSet GetDataSetValues read +
SetDataSetValues Write +
CreateDataSet DefineNamedVariableList +
DeleteDataSet DeleteNamedVariableList +
GetDataSetDirectory GetNamedVariableList +
Substitution GetDataValues -?
SetDataValues -?
Setting Group Control Block SelectActiveSG -
SelectEditSG -
SetSGValues -
ConfirmEditSGValues -
GetSGValues -
GetSGCBValues -
Report Control Block Report +
GetBRCBValues read +
SetBRCBValues Write +
GetURCBValues read +
SetURCBValues Write +
LOG Control Block GetLCBValues -
SetLCBValues -
GetLogStatusValues -
QueryLogByTime -
QueryLogAfter -
GOOSE GetGoCBValues read -
SetGoCBValues Write -
GSSE GetGsCBValues read -
SetGsCBValues Write -
Control Select read +
SelectWithValue Write +
Cancel Write +
Operate Write +
CommandTermination InformationReport +
TimeActivatedOperate Write -?
FILE transfer GetFile -?
SetFile -?
DeleteFile -?
GetFileAttributeValues -?
Синхронизация времени не интегрирована в разработку, делается отдельными
компонентами.
Реализация МЭК 61850 собственная.
> -----Original Message-----
> From: asutp@googlegroups.com [mailto:asutp@googlegroups.com] On
> Behalf Of Зоркальцев А.А.
> Sent: Friday, October 07, 2011 3:33 PM
> To: asutp@googlegroups.com
> Subject: RE: [asutp] ИП с поддержкой МЭК-61850
>
> Здравствуйте Илья,
>
> >>Мы разработали OPC-сервер для 61850. Через 3 недели на
> конференции
> >>журнала
> Если можно, то несколько вопросов на форуме, наверно будет
> интересно потенциальным покупателям и пользователям продукта.
>
> Где можно поподробней почитать какие сервисы, ACSI, PICS
> поддержаны ?
> Функции синхронизации времени делаются отдельными компонентами
> или интегрированы в разработку ?
> Разработанный OPC сервер использует собственную реализацию
> протокола или Вы использовали американские стеки ?
>
> ---
> С уважением,
> Зоркальцев Александр
> НИИ Электронных систем, г. Томск.
>
|
|